Britain has pledged £5 million of additional British food and education aid to Zimbabwe after a fundraising visit from Morgan Tsvangirai, Gordon Brown announced yesterday. The small pledge reflects continuing scepticism among Western nations that the country’s autocratic Government has changed since Mr Tsvangirai, a former opposition activist, took office in February in a controversial power-sharing agreement with President Mugabe.

In a joint press conference with Mr Tsvangirai, the Prime Minister said: “We are prepared to respond when the Zimbabwean Government takes action which is in conformity with the long-term ambition . . . but we will continue to speak out for those who are intimidated and threatened and exploited and, indeed, against all censorship.

We will continue to test the progress that is being made.” British aid to Zimbabwe will now total £60 million this year, channelled through aid agencies rather than the Zimbabwean Government. Mr Brown warned that more help would not be given until the country improves its human rights record.
